Bill Summary
Providing for consideration of the bill (H.B. 6) to provide for opioid use disorder prevention, recovery, and treatment, and for other purposes; providing for consideration of the bill (H.B. 5797) to amend title XIX of the Social Security Act to allow States to provide under Medicaid services for certain individuals with opioid use disorders in institutions for mental diseases; and providing for consideration of the bill (H.B. 6082) to amend the Public Health Service Act to protect the confidentiality of substance use disorder patient records.
